I wondre what kind of effect could white gull have on that old peasant woman's boy ( in the outskitrs) who is sick and asks a few to Geralt...... ???Tlazolteotl said:You could use white honey/nigredo ... but it's bad for me since I always have tawny effect on.I don't use white honey at all. I'll just meditate for an hour or two after taking a tawny owl if I want to reduce toxicity.Or if I want to stack potions, tawny owl/albedo, then a whole lot of long duration potions, meditate 1 hour, then a shorter potion/albedo, etc.White gull is just like any other alcohol ... it'll make Geralt drunk.But one drink doesn't impair his fighting at all (that I notice anyway .. being primarily a sign caster).
